Transaction cc6f5db2c1da18dd337473500c159d8a2f255bf6e6c2afce1b3a382c8757931b

5 Input
1 Outputs
  • cc6f5db2c1da18dd337473500c159d8a2f255bf6e6c2afce1b3a382c8757931b:0
  • value  2282003
    address  38E7RKaCQ49UVnurJNEjqvZ7Fjryifb8oa